Every summer Rockland County has several farmers markets that provide our community with healthy, fresh food and pump vital revenue into the economy. Farmers’ markets provide a great way for the public to see the best of what our region has to offer, while helping support local small businesses and farmers. In addition, these markets create vibrant public spaces that bring community members together in a relaxed atmosphere. . Shopping at farmers’ markets helps protect our environment, too. By purchasing products directly from the farmer, most of your meals travel from the farm to your table. This process drastically reduces the amount of packaging needed, while cutting back on greenhouse gas emissions released during the transportation of goods. Farmers’ markets also allow individuals and families to enjoy the fresh air during the warmer months as they shop and interact with friends and neighbors.
